SUtHARY OF NRC/IPC MEETING ON CONFIRMATORY PIPING ANALYSIS FOR CLINTON-1 On November 6,1980, a meeting was held at the Clinton Power Station Unit 1 to discuss the confimatory piping analysis to be perfomed by the NRC.

The purpose of the meeting was (1) to obtain the necessary infomation and piping data to begin the analysis, '2) to visually inspect the installed piping subsystem and (3) to tour t!. main plant in order to familiarize the FSAR reviewers from Battelle Pacific Northwest Laboratory (PNL) with the plant layout.

The Low Pressure Core Spray piping subsystem (Sargent & Lundy subsystem nos. ILP03 and 1RHS8 which have been combined into one subsystem) has been selected for the confimatory analysis.

In the morning, we reviewed the piping infomation package prepared by Sargent & Lundy and discussed the objectives and method of analysis to be used. The computer pmgram ANSYS will be used for the confimatory analysis by PNL.

In addition we discussed the review process of the Mechanical Engineering Branch for the issuance of a SER and the schedule to complete the review.

A tentative date of February 1981 was selected for a draft SER to be sent to the applicant with a follow-up meeting to resolve the open items to be held tentatively in April 1981.

Following the meeting, the IPC representative guided us to the area where the LPCS piping subsystem was located. The NRC/PNL personnel inspected the piping subsystem and existing supports to verify the layout of piping.

It was nuted that a piping nchor location had been changed which was not noted on the S & L drawings.

In the afternoon, wo toured the main plant including the containment, auxiliary and turbine building.
